We just went through the whole scenario in the last tip, “#9: DON’T WASH YOUR SUITS” but how do I get rid of the foam I already have in my hot tub? We have showed you how to prevent it in the future, but how can I get rid of it right now, so I can comfortably use my spa this evening without being attacked by mounds of suds? There is a product that can be used, called Foam Out, which will temporarily make it more manageable to deal with.
Small Amounts Go Along Way!
The main thing to remember is to not go overboard on using this product. A whole bottle of Foam Out will not take care of the issue faster, or eliminate it from happening again (trust us!!) The key is to only use a very little amount of these foam out products if needed! A small little squirt into the foam should suppress it until your next use. The one thing to remember with foam, once it’s in there you will usually have to contend with it every time you get in your hot tub until you drain.
Let Your Spa Sanitize Your Suits!
As tip #9 “Don’t Wash Your Suits” mentioned, do not wash your suits anytime after any use in your spa. There is plenty of sanitizer in your hot tub to keep your suits properly sanitized and clean without having to put them through the washer. This is extremely important to remember. It only takes one time washing your suits to cause 3-4 months worth of problems in your spa.
Shower First!
Another recommendation is to shower prior to getting in the spa, which will eliminate a lot of the other items that are on our bodies, such as hair products, body oils and makeup. These items can also get in the water and cause foam to occur, usually not in the same excessive amounts as it would with washing your suit. Keep in mind that everything that comes off your body when taking a shower or bath, will also come off when soaking in your hot tub. Hot water opens up your pores and allows all of those things including sweat, perspiration, and bacteria’s to come out into the water. It is important to keep the water treated to prevent the build up of bacteria’s and to keep your hot tub filters clean and replaced when needed so they can continue to capture all these particles that are in the water!
TIP: A pint sized bottle of a Foam Out product should last you upwards of 6 months! If you are going through it quicker than that, it may be an indication that you are using too much of the product at a time.
